After entering pure DOS, I type e: and press Enter, but it shows invalid drive specificarion. If I enter DOS from a boot disk, it can show the CD-ROM drive letter.
Asking for advice! How can I make the CD-ROM drive show up after entering pure DOS? |

Because the boot disk loads the driver in CONFIG.SYS, but your pure DOS doesn't. You just need to add it in CONGIG.SYS.
